从理论上讲,如果您有这种情况:
<style type="text/css">
.class1 {
color:#F00 !important;
}
.class2 {
color:#00F !important;
}
</style>
<p class="class2 class1">Test</p>
Run Code Online (Sandbox Code Playgroud)
哪种颜色应该优先?浏览器如何确定此方案的优先级?
Homestead随机停止为我工作,所以我试图删除整个东西并重新安装,但它并不顺利.
在经历了一天半的混乱之后,我对它进行了"运行".但是,由于我无法理解的原因,我的Homestead盒子现在运行PHP 7.
我所遵循的说明有安装PHP 7的可选选项,但我故意跳过它,因为我们使用的是PHP 5.
对于我的生活,我无法弄清楚如何解决这个问题.我尝试过的事情:
php7.0-fpm: unrecognized service,配置的站点返回502 Bad Gateway错误.寻找解决方案一直导致死胡同.
我只是一个虚拟的前端开发人员.:) Laravel,Vagrant,Homestead,所有这些都让我头疼.我只想让它重新开始工作,这样我才能回到实际的工作中去.任何建议或替代研究这个问题的途径将不胜感激.
我有一个客户端徽标的SVG,需要有一个标题的颜色方案(蓝色在白色)和它在页脚的反向(白色在蓝色).为了减少负载,我使用单个内联<svg>元素<symbol>,在两个地方使用它来引用它<svg><use xlink:href="#logo"/></svg>,然后使用CSS适当地设置每个版本的样式.
到现在为止还挺好.我只需要调用SVG一次,并且可以在两个地方以不同的方式设置它的样式而没有任何问题.
但是,在IE11中检查此设置后,我看到链接的SVG看起来很糟糕.它似乎不是抗锯齿,而只是链接版本.
我已经将SVG缩减为此示例的简化版本(并对客户端进行匿名化),但如果在IE11中预览它,则可以在小提琴中看到此行为.
以下是IE11中行为的屏幕截图.左边的版本是我想要的代码,但是你可以看到与右边的完整SVG内联相比质量下降.

是否有任何理由只为IE11(IE9和IE10正确渲染)这样做?我尝试在元素和元素中放入shape-rendering="geometricPrecision"和使用IE11中的质量不会改变.shape-rendering="optimizeQuality"<svg><path>
我在这里错过了什么?
我创建了一个小型KineticJS动画,你可以在这个地址看到:
http://sandbox-ben.kimbiaservices.com/kineticjs/index.html
我想找到一种方法,让这个动画始终设置为窗口宽度的100%.(它将是另一个元素的"背景"区域.)
我可以通过将jQuery中的宽度设置为$(window).width()来做初始设置(可能有其他方法可以做到这一点,但jQuery已经被使用了),但我无法弄清楚如何重绘/在调整大小或方向更改时重置舞台.
那么,有没有办法做以下任何事情来实现这一目标:
我有一个返回变量的函数为true.第一个变量是false,如果发生的事件变为true.通过这个真实状态,我想执行另一个函数.
var showContents = false,
if(showContents = true){
$('.element').click(function(){
close();
})
}
var show = function(){
return showContents = true
}
Run Code Online (Sandbox Code Playgroud)